Efficacy and Safety of Botulinum Toxin Type A for Injection to Treat Glabellar Lines
RandomizedParallel-groupTriple-blindTreatment
Summary
This is a safety and efficacy study of botulinum toxin type A in subjects with glabellar frown lines.
